A Closer Look
In Olney, the Richland County Fair is a nine-day mid-July celebration in the oil and agricultural country of southeastern Illinois, famous as the home of Olney's celebrated albino squirrels.
Planning Your Visit
Olney is in Richland County and is nationally famous for its protected population of white squirrels — the city's unusual squirrels are a beloved local symbol.
Fair Highlights
Expect livestock judging, 4-H competitions, carnival rides, local food vendors, and the community spirit of Richland County's agricultural and oil heritage.
